How does Biocon lead affordable biosimilars worldwide?

Biocon is a Bengaluru-based biopharma leader that evolved from enzymes to biosimilars, APIs and research services, focusing on diabetes and oncology with scalable, cost-effective manufacturing and global regulatory reach.

Mission: What is Biocon Mission Statement?

Companys’s mission is 'to produce affordable biologics and therapies through innovation and integration, improving global health outcomes.'

Biocon mission statement: To be an integrated biotechnology enterprise of global distinction, driving innovation and affordability in oncology, immunology and diabetology for patients in over 120 countries and reaching > 5.5 million patients annually (FY2025).

Icon

Integration

Building end-to-end capabilities from R&D to manufacturing to deliver complex biologics at scale.

Icon

Innovation

Investing in biologics, biosimilars and novel molecules with large-capacity facilities in Bengaluru and Malaysia.

Icon

Affordability

Programs like the 10 Cents a Day insulin aim to lower treatment costs for low‑and‑middle‑income countries.

Icon

Customer focus

Targeting chronic disease patients globally, prioritizing access and therapeutic outcomes.

Icon

Quality & compliance

Maintaining regulatory approvals across major markets while producing cost‑effective biologics.

Icon

Global reach

Products distributed in over 120 countries, reflecting Biocon's corporate philosophy and purpose and goals.

Biocon’s mission emphasizes integration, innovation and affordability to serve global patients in oncology, immunology and diabetology while scaling operations and reducing cost barriers to lifesaving treatments.

Values: What is Biocon Core Values Statement?

Biocon’s core values form the ethical and operational backbone guiding research, manufacturing and global partnerships. These principles drive decisions that balance scientific rigor with patient-centric outcomes across its businesses.

Icon Integrity & Ethical Behaviour

Biocon enforces data integrity and transparent reporting, reflected in a 100 percent compliance rate across multiple USFDA and EMA inspections in 2025.

Icon Innovation

The company allocates around 10–12 percent of revenue to R&D and pioneered Pichia-based recombinant human insulin while advancing oral insulin research.

Icon Excellence

Gold-standard manufacturing yields high-purity monoclonal antibodies meeting stringent biosimilarity criteria required by global regulators.

Icon Reliability

Vertical integration supported supply resilience, enabling Biocon to fulfill over 98 percent of global supply commitments amid 2025 logistics pressures.

How Mission & Vision Influence Biocon Business?

Mission and vision statements shape strategic priorities and resource allocation, guiding decisions from R&D investments to global expansion. They set measurable targets and operational principles that align leadership, processes, and market actions.

Icon

Biocon’s Strategic Compass

The company's mission and vision drive product focus, partnerships, and market entry choices.

  • The Biocon mission statement emphasizes affordable biologics and access to healthcare.
  • The Biocon vision statement targets integrated global leadership in biopharmaceuticals.
  • Core commitments prioritize innovation, affordability, and patient-centricity.
  • Decisions are measured against impact on accessibility and scalability.
Icon

Acquisition-Led Growth

The 3.3 billion USD acquisition of Viatris’ biosimilars business advanced Biocon's goal to become an integrated global enterprise.

Icon

Value-Chain Control

Post-acquisition, Biocon expanded commercialization reach to over 70 countries, integrating R&D through supply chain.

Icon

Affordability Focus

Investment in interchangeable biosimilars supports pharmacists' substitution, boosting market share and patient access.

Icon

Revenue Impact

The biologics segment reported 25 percent year-over-year revenue growth as of mid-2025.

Icon

Leadership Alignment

Executive leaders evaluate pivots by potential to enhance patient access, reflecting Biocon company values and purpose.

Icon

Operational Practices

Lean manufacturing and cost-reduction measures lower cost of goods sold and support the corporate philosophy of affordability.

What Are Mission & Vision Improvements?

Four core improvements can help tighten Biocon’s mission and vision to reflect 2025 industry realities and investor expectations. Each improvement below targets sustainability, digital transformation, stakeholder alignment, and measurable goals to strengthen Biocon’s market positioning.

Icon Embed ESG and Carbon Targets into the Mission

Explicitly include Environmental, Social, and Governance commitments and the goal of 30 percent carbon intensity reduction by 2026 to align Biocon mission statement with investor-grade sustainability metrics and regulatory expectations.

Icon Prioritize Sustainable Innovation in the Vision

Shift language toward Sustainable Innovation and green manufacturing to reflect market emphasis on carbon neutrality and to position Biocon vision statement alongside global peers pursuing low-carbon biomanufacturing.

Icon Integrate Digital Health and Data-Driven Therapeutics

Add Digital Health, AI, and data-driven therapeutics to the vision to signal commitment to precision medicine and to leverage machine learning in R&D, which supports Biocon company values of innovation and scientific excellence.

Icon Set Clear, Measurable Strategic Goals

Include specific, time-bound targets for R&D milestones, biosimilar launches, and ESG KPIs so Biocon core values become operationalized and measurable for stakeholders and institutional investors.

Improvements While Biocon’s mission and vision are robust, there are opportunities for refinement to align with 2025 industry trends. Compared to global peers like Amgen or Samsung Bioepis, Biocon could benefit from explicitly incorporating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) commitments into its core statements. Suggesting a shift toward Sustainable Innovation would better reflect the current market emphasis on green manufacturing and carbon neutrality. As Biocon aims for a 30 percent reduction in carbon intensity by 2026, formalizing this in the mission would appeal to a broader base of institutional investors.

Another growth opportunity lies in addressing the digital transformation of healthcare. Integrating terms like Digital Health or Data-Driven Therapeutics into the vision could signal a move toward using AI and machine learning in drug discovery and patient monitoring. This would align Biocon with the emerging trend of precision medicine. These refinements are not criticisms of the current path but rather opportunities to modernize the company's public-facing strategic intent to match its evolving technological capabilities and the rising importance of sustainability in the global pharmaceutical landscape.
